I’ve eaten here twice and both times had bad reactions (stomach pain, hives, fatigue, bloating, loose stool). I mentioned it to my GI doctor because I was pretty confident that what I ate was gluten free, and he told me that many people with celiac can’t tolerate tapioca flour (which is the main ingredient in pao de queijo). The food is so delicious, I really wish I could tolerate it, but unfortunately it’s not good for sensitive celiacs like myself.
